These raspberry ripple marshmallows are inspired by our favourite childhood ice cream flavour - soft, squishy cubes infused with raspberry flavouring and coloured a pretty shade of pink. With only 31 calories and 0g fat per square, they're a sweet treat that you can enjoy without any guilt - and they make lovely gifts as well!
Ingredients
You will need:
- 1 x
- 1⁄2-1tsp raspberry flavouring
- Pink liquid or paste food colouring
WEIGHT CONVERTER
Method
- Prepare your marshmallow using our basic marshmallow recipe.
- Add the raspberry flavouring towards the end of whisking the mixture and ensure it’s well mixed. Working quickly, before it sets, colour half the mixture pink.
- Spoon into a lined tin, alternating the colours, then swirl them gently with the tip of a knife and spread out. Dust the icing sugar and cornflour mixture over the top and leave to set. Cut and coat in the icing sugar and cornflour mix.
Top Tip for making Raspberry ripple marshmallows
You can use any shade of food colouring you like in these marshmallows. Add one or two others for a marbled, rainbow effect.
